This role is part of Blue Origin corporate functions, providing centralized support across Blue Origin business unit teams, functions, and locations.

We are seeking a collaborative, team player who is forward-thinking and curious about the intersection of finance and technology to join our Finance BI team in Kent, WA. We are building the next generation of finance capabilities by combining finance, data, and emerging technologies such as AI. As a Finance BI Analyst, you will help design and build the data and analytics capabilities that power financial insights, planning, and decision-making. This role sits at the interaction of finance and analytics, and is ideal for someone who enjoys solving complex problems, automating workflows, and experimenting with new technologies. You will partner closely with finance leaders, data platform leads, and business stakeholders to develop scalable solutions that modernize how finance operations. This is a high-ownership role with the opportunity to shape how finance leverages data, analytics, and AI.

Responsibilities include but are not limited to:

Build Finance Analytics Data Solutions

  • Develop analytics-ready datasets that support financial reporting, forecasting, and operational decision-making.
  • Design and implement data transformations within the enterprise data platform to create scalable finance data models.
  • Structure and maintain datasets used by BI analysts, finance teams, and leadership dashboards.

Automate Finance Analytics Workflows

  • Identify opportunities to reduce manual reporting and analysis through automation.
  • Develop scripts, pipelines, or workflows that streamline recurring financial reporting and analytics processes.
  • Improve the performance and reliability of finance data pipelines and analytics assets.

Explore and Apply AI in Finance Analytics

  • Experiment with AI-enabled analytics capabilities such as automate capabilities, natural language data access, and workflow automation.
  • Prototype solutions that leverage emerging technologies to improve finance productivity and decision-making.

Partner Across Finance and Technology

  • Collaborate with Finance teams to translate business questions into data and analytics solutions.
  • Work closely with enterprise data and platform teams to ensure finance data structures align with broader data architecture.
  • Contribute to improving the accessibility, quality and governance of finance data.

Minimum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Data Science, Computer Science, Information Systems, Finance, Engineering, or a related field.
  • 5+ years of experience in analytics engineering, data analytics, business intelligence, or a related data-focused role.
  • Strong SQL skills and experience working with large datasets.
  • Experience with Python or scripting languages used for data analysis or automation.
  • Experience building data transformations, analytics datasets, or reporting data models.
  • Experience working with modern data platforms such as Databricks.
  • Demonstrated ability to solve analytical problems and translate business needs into technical solutions.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Experience working with financials, operational, or ERP data.
  • Familiarity with analytics engineering tools or frameworks.
  • Interest or experience with AI, automation, or machine learning applications in analytics.
  • Experience improving or automating data workflows, reporting pipelines, or analytics processes.
  • Strong curiosity and willingness to explore new technologies that improve analytics and decision-making.
